2017 Mercedes-Benz GLS 450 For Sale

2017 Mercedes-Benz GLS 450

2017 Mercedes-Benz GLS 450

Asking Price $27,995
Mileage 90,926
Location Linden, NJ
2017 Mercedes-Benz GLS 63 AMG

2017 Mercedes-Benz GLS 63 AMG

Asking Price $44,000
Mileage 64,437
Location Kennewick, WA
2017 Mercedes-Benz GLS 450

2017 Mercedes-Benz GLS 450

Asking Price $20,990
Mileage 115,967
Location Alexandria, LA
2017 Mercedes-Benz GLS 450

2017 Mercedes-Benz GLS 450

Asking Price $23,995
Mileage 95,261
Location Taunton, MA
2017 Mercedes-Benz GLS 450

2017 Mercedes-Benz GLS 450

Asking Price $24,750
Mileage 71,520
Location Parker, CO
2017 Mercedes-Benz GLS 63 AMG

2017 Mercedes-Benz GLS 63 AMG

Asking Price $35,995
Mileage 81,848
Location Monroe, NC